How Does The Owl Butterfly Protect Itself?

When it comes to the art of self-defense in the animal kingdom, the owl butterfly truly stands out as a master of disguise. Through a remarkable adaptation known as “eyespots,” this fascinating creature is able to ward off potential predators and ensure its own survival in the wild.

One of the key mechanisms through which the owl butterfly protects itself is the presence of dark, intimidating eyespots on its wings. These eyespots closely resemble the eyes of an owl, a well-known symbol of wisdom and fearlessness in the animal world.

Researchers believe that the owl butterfly’s eyespots serve as a form of camouflage, effectively confusing and deterring predators that may be lurking nearby. When faced with the illusion of large, watchful eyes staring back at them, potential threats such as animals and small birds often hesitate or flee, giving the butterfly a crucial window of opportunity to escape unharmed.

By leveraging the power of mimicry and deception, the owl butterfly is able to capitalize on the instinctive aversion that many animals have towards potential predators. This evolutionary advantage not only helps the butterfly evade danger but also highlights the remarkable adaptability and resourcefulness of nature in the face of adversity.

In addition to its visual defense mechanisms, the owl butterfly also employs a range of behavioral strategies to enhance its chances of survival in the wild. When faced with a potential threat, these remarkable insects are known to engage in rapid and erratic flight patterns, making it difficult for predators to lock onto their position and launch an attack.

Another fascinating aspect of the owl butterfly’s defense tactics is its ability to release a foul-smelling chemical when threatened, further deterring predators from pursuing it. This unpleasant odor serves as a potent deterrent, signaling to would-be attackers that the butterfly is not to be trifled with.

Furthermore, the owl butterfly’s choice of habitat also plays a crucial role in its self-preservation efforts. By gravitating towards densely vegetated areas with ample foliage and shelter, these butterflies are able to seek refuge and blend seamlessly into their surroundings, minimizing the risk of detection by predators.
